Features
1. 4 trigger inputs available and triggered by negative pulse (low-level) signal / ground.
-Yellow wire: 1st trigger (K1), green wire: 2nd trigger (K2), blue wire: 3rd trigger (K3), white wire: 4th trigger (K4)
2. Built-in high quality audio decoder that supports MP3 and WAV audio files.
3. Built-in 8MB flash memory and 30W class D amplifier IC.
4. Supports using a micro SD card as the extended memory.
5. Update audio files easily through connecting the internal sound module to computer with a USB data cable.
-The flash memory will be detected as a USB flash drive on computer. No need any program/software.
6. Supports multiple functions (trigger modes).
7. Each trigger input can be set with an individual function (trigger mode) through a configuration file.
8. Can be controlled with buttons, switches, relays, sensors, or equipment with alarm outputs (low-level signal).
9. Adjustable sound volume through the small blue potentiometer on the internal sound module.
-Also possible to set any two trigger inputs to work as Vol+ and Vol- via the configuration file.
10. Wide power input (12-24V DC) and stable performance.
11. Industrial grade design and strong anti-jamming capability.
Technical Parameters
1. Working voltage: DC 12-24V
2. Working current: ≥2000mA
3. Standby current: ≤10mA
4. Power consumption: ≤25W
5. Memory size: 8Mbytes
6. Audio format: MP3 or WAV(≤16bit)
7. Sound pressure level: ≤120dB

Set Trigger Mode
There are 7 main trigger modes (from “0”to “6”) and 4 assistant trigger modes (from “7”to “A”) available for users to set in a configuration file according to the actual needs
Each of the parameters from “0”to “A”represents a corresponding trigger mode/function, which can be set individually for each of the 4 trigger inputs. See the details below.
Parameter | Corresponding Trigger Mode |
0 | Pulse interruptible |
1 | Hold for playback in a loop |
2 | Pulse non-interruptible |
3 | Pulse non-interruptible and hold for playback in a loop |
4 | Hold for playback once |
5 | Single in a loop |
6 | All in a loop |
7 | Previous |
8 | Next |
9 | Vol+ |
A | Vol- |
Detailed Explanations about the Main Trigger Modes 0-6
Pulse interruptible: In this mode, a single negative pulse will startplayback. It ispossible to interrupt the playback by pressing the same button used to activate. Once playback is interrupted,it will automatically restart the audio fileimmediately.It’s also possible to interrupt the play back by pressing any of the other 3 buttons. Once playback is interrupted, it will automatically start the sound that is associated with the button pressed.
Hold for playback in a loop: In this mode, the negative pulse must be held/maintained to the sound module trigger for audio file to complete. The audio file will only playback while button, or negative pulse, is held/maintained during playback. Once the button being held, or negative pulse, is removed, the playback will be stopped/canceled. Once the button is kept holding, when the playback of the audio file is finished, it will start to play it repeatedly(loop playback).
Pulse non-interruptible: In this mode, a single negative pulse will startplayback.It's not possible to interrupt the playbackby pressing the same button or the other buttons. Once an audio file is triggered, the audio file will not be able to be interrupted/canceled during playback. The playback will only end when the audio file has played its entirety.
Pulse non-interruptibleand hold for playback in a loop: In this mode, a single negative pulse will startplayback.It's not possible tointerrupt the playbackby pressing the same button or the other buttons. Once an audio file is triggered, the audio file will not be able to be interrupted/canceled during playback. If there is a continuous pulse signal or the button is held/maintained before the audio file plays its entirety, it’ll play the audio file again.
Hold for play once: In this mode, the negative pulse must be held/maintained to the sound module trigger for audio file to complete. The audio file will only playback while button, or negative pulse, is held/maintained during playback. Once the button being held, or negative pulse, is removed, the playback will be stopped/canceled. Once the button is kept holding, when the playback of the audio file is finished, it will not start to play it again.
Single in a loop: In this mode, a single negative pulse will startplayback.Press the button and it’s able to play the associated audio file in loop. During playback, if the the same button is pressed again, the playback will be stopped.
All in a loop: In this mode, a single negative pulse will startplayback.Press the button and it’s able to play all the audio files in the storage device one by one in loop. During playback, if the the same button is pressed again, the playback will be stopped. In addition, if the associated trigger input is shortened with GND first, the player will automatically play the audio files one by one in loop once it is powered on.

Notes:
1). There is an additional black wire (GND) working as COM. It’s also possible to directly trigger the horn through a PLC/industrial controller that gives low signal. When it works with a PLC/industrial controller, ground needs to be shared in advance.
2). If you want the horn to automatically play a sound in a loop when powered on, you can use the trigger mode “1” for the trigger input, then short-circuit the corresponding trigger wire and the black wire (common wire) and keep them connected.
